Output 61a270c1d420938d7376f27d185bbc82dd76a8b143fe4a05b50c649f1426eb95:0

value
2856570
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8159139dc36f8191cc79e44bfdbea58909717a6c OP_EQUAL
address
3DUwoScLvZDkoNvNnKMYeZ9xuPvjj2t953
transaction
61a270c1d420938d7376f27d185bbc82dd76a8b143fe4a05b50c649f1426eb95
spent
true